The average person manages nearly 100 passwords, resulting in a phenomenon called “password fatigue.” This overwhelming need to create, remember, and manage numerous passwords significantly affects both users and organizations.

The inefficiency and poor user experience associated with traditional password systems have inspired a search for more user-friendly and secure alternatives. Seasoned scientists at research and development company Teklium aim to address this challenge and change how individuals handle digital security.

The Rise of Emulated Quantum Communication (EQC)

A recent survey by 1Password found that 70% of Americans experience password fatigue, with Europeans expressing similar feelings. This causes frustration and leads to poor security practices, increasing the risk of data breaches and identity theft. Password fatigue also affects companies as employees spend considerable time logging in and out of various accounts, limiting productivity.

Teklium has created Emulated Quantum Communication (EQC) as a new solution to the password problem. EQC eliminates the need for traditional passwords, instead using theories of quantum uncertainty and quantum entanglement for user identification. This new method significantly changes how people think about digital security and authentication.

The EQC system introduces a two-step verification process that improves security and user-friendliness compared to conventional passwords. First, users choose a “word” as a keyword to replace the traditional password. This keyword serves as the primary identifier for the user’s account. Second, users select picture themes, such as piano, mountain, or sports car, as a secondary level of identification.

To verify themselves, users select from a group of pictures that EQC provides, containing their chosen themes. This visual verification process enhances security and creates a more engaging and memorable user experience. Using visual recognition and quantum-inspired technology, EQC offers a solid solution to the challenges of traditional password systems.

Improving Wi-Fi Security

Wi-Fi passwords have long been essential for network security. However, if not managed properly, they present significant vulnerabilities. Common issues include weak or easily guessable passwords, default passwords, and vulnerability to brute force attacks and social engineering techniques — all weaknesses that can lead to data theft and potential network attacks.

Recognizing these challenges, Teklium has applied its EQC technology to Wi-Fi security. The company plans to release secured Wi-Fi routers that eliminate the need for passwords entirely, making way for more secure and user-friendly network access.

With EQC-enabled Wi-Fi routers, users only need to identify their devices through a contactless procedure near the router. The router then remembers the user’s device, eliminating the need for passwords in future communications, enhancing security and significantly improving the user experience by removing the frustration of managing and entering Wi-Fi passwords.

The Impact of Password-Free Technology

Password-free technologies like EQC could substantially change the world’s digital space. These new technologies address the root cause of password fatigue by eliminating the need for traditional passwords, potentially improving productivity and reducing frustration for millions of users worldwide.

Additionally, this change could lead to considerable time savings and a more seamless digital experience across various platforms and devices.

From a security perspective, moving away from conventional passwords could significantly reduce the risk of unauthorized access and identity theft. Quantum-inspired authentication methods, enabled by EQC and similar technologies, will replace weak passwords. This shift will directly impact people’s lives, addressing the growing sophistication and frequency of cyber threats.

Moreover, the impact of these technologies extends beyond individual users to organizations and businesses. Companies adopting password-free solutions like EQC can expect increased employee productivity, reduced IT support costs related to password issues, and better overall security.
